New Delhi. Mahindra, one of the largest automakers in India, has recently stopped the official production of its 7 seater SUV car Mahindra XUV500. One of Mahindra’s most successful vehicles, the company will no longer make more vehicles of this model of XUV500. Many big car dealers of the country have also confirmed this. While it can still be seen on the company’s website, it will soon be completely discontinued.
Reasons for discontinuing production of XUV500
Although the company has not given any reason for discontinuing the production of XUV500, it is believed that the decision has been taken after the company’s recently launched SUV Mahindra XUV700 received bumper advanced bookings.

The new model of XUV500 will be launched next year
The new model of Mahindra XUV500 will be launched next year. The company will launch the new model of XUV500 as a 5-seater car in the Indian market and will compete with Hyundai Creta, Kia Seltos, MG Hector and Tata Harrier.
